After a band makes a shift that can only be considered dramatic, it’s really anybody’s guess as to what else that band would bring upon their return be it a few days, months, or years after debuting that very change. When I returned to Merlock three years ago to witness their entrance into real, proper heaviness that was much more doom-oriented than when I first discovered the band, I was pleasantly surprised by what greeted me. It was a welcome change that I felt fit the band almost too well with their particular approach only complimented by the new heaviness. I had no idea what direction the band would go on a follow-up, and it’s now that such an occasion is upon me I’m more than pleased to see they’ve doubled down on the path they first walked three years ago with “You Cannot Be Saved”.
It’s one thing to lean into a particular aspect of your sound and hope it all works out in the end, but it’s another to utterly dominate it and truly maximize any and all potential there is to be had such that your next release is an undeniable showcase of how deadly you’ve become in that craft. For Merlock, that couldn’t be anymore the truth when considering their particular brand of psychedelic heaviness with the six tracks of “Onward Strides Colossus” is but a furthering of its predecessor as this is far more than a mere collection of fuzz-out riffage that stands to be an interesting treat at times. Rather, Merlock goes out of its way to ensure that this album is a captivating experience with several deep layers that are to be discovered within this creation as “Onward Strides Colossus” doesn’t seek to be a simple sequel to its predecessor but a creation that stands tall all on its own with all the power, tenacity, and talent that one could ask for. Alongside dramatic themes that work both as a tremendous backdrop for the album as well as an allegory for the band’s experiences up to now, there is real depth and passion to all that has gone into “Onward Strides Colossus” such that you can feel is all pouring out in every given moment of the record as Merlock not only makes what can easily be argued as their best work to date but one that should not be missed by anyone who finds themselves to be even mild fans of heaviness with the psychedelia more than enough to entice the curious and adventurous.
The rise of Merlock is something that I find endlessly fascinating considering where the band started off, and it has been a tremendous journey to follow them up to this point with these six tracks very much feeling like a reward of sorts for sticking with the act since the beginning in order to see them go through a metamorphosis into the massive beast it is now. All that has been brought forth for “Onward Strides Colossus” has more than enough to win the attention and respect of those who lose themselves in its world with it having more than enough to keep you entranced for one spin of the record after another.
